Why Personal Development Matters in Your Career 

  • Broadens Your Skillset: Personal development often involves acquiring new skills and knowledge, which can make you more versatile and valuable in the workplace. 


  • Enhances Soft Skills: Employers highly value soft skills like communication, teamwork, and problem-solving. Personal development helps you polish these skills, making you a more effective and desirable employee or candidate. 


  • Boosts Confidence: As you develop personally, your confidence grows. This increased self-assurance is noticeable and appealing to current and potential employers. 


  • Improves Adaptability: The ability to adapt to change is crucial in the modern workplace. Personal development equips you with the mindset to handle and thrive in changing environments. 


  • Expands Your Network: Engaging in personal development often means connecting with mentors, coaches, and peers who can provide support, advice, and potentially open doors to new opportunities. 

How to Use Personal Development to Advance Your Career 

  • Identify Key Areas for Growth: Reflect on your strengths and weaknesses. Focus on areas that will most significantly impact your career advancement, such as leadership skills, technical know-how, or emotional intelligence. 


  • Set Specific Career Goals: Align your personal development efforts with your career objectives. Whether it’s learning a new software relevant to your field or enhancing public speaking skills, make sure your efforts are directed towards tangible career benefits. 


  • Invest in Continuous Learning: Embrace learning opportunities, whether formal education, online courses, workshops, or reading. Staying updated with industry trends and expanding your knowledge base makes you more competitive. 


  • Seek Feedback and Mentorship: Regular feedback helps you understand how others perceive your professional abilities and areas for improvement.

  • Mentors can guide you in your career path and personal development journey. 


  • Show Initiative and Leadership: Apply what you learn by taking on new projects or responsibilities. Showing initiative can position you as a prime candidate for promotions. 


  • Document Your Achievements: Keep a record of your personal development achievements and how they’ve positively impacted your work. This record is invaluable during performance reviews or job interviews. 


  • Network Actively: Use your personal development journey to expand your professional network. Attend industry events, join professional groups, and engage on professional social media platforms. 


  • Maintain a Positive Mindset: Develop a positive, growth-oriented mindset. This attitude is often contagious and can lead to better relationships with colleagues, managers, and potential employers.
